A small toy helicopter I indented to show rotor blur. Using flash of course to give a zip of life.
During initial setup I noticed I could not really get the rotors blurred so it seemed on the LCD screen. I had to use LCD screen of camera now my personal laptop failed.
No.1 below shows initial setup with undiffused flash (I expected to remove shadows using diffusion at a later stage) experimentation at this stage was with rotor blur and shutter speed. I went down and down in speed still stuck rotor!! - Then I thought about it! Flash occurs over a tiny period of time freezing the rotor and the remaining exposure time would record the blur but nowhere as strong as the initial burst of flash light.
I had to use a no-flash setup to obtain the desired picture. Exposure over approx 1/5 I caught it. (No.2)
Using diffused flash decided to capture MY new toy without moving rotors (No.3)
